Benefits of Membership
Members gain recognition for achieving the honor of membership. Among the entities that recognize Psi Beta membership: Psi Chi, APA, APS, psychology departments at colleges and universities, and employers.
Verification of membership for references throughout the member’s lifetime.
Eligibility for national awards (e.g., the student research paper awards provide cash prizes of $500, $300, and $200 to three winning students).
Eligibility for these different annual awards: Building Bonds, Chapter Excellence, Chapter Community Service, Individual Community Service, College Life Award, and Faculty Advisor.
Publication of membership and activities in the nationally distributed Psi Beta Newsletter.
Psi Beta offers the experience of operating a chapter and opportunities to acquire leadership skills, interact with faculty outside the classroom, learn more about the professional and educational choices available in psychology, meet outstanding professionals in psychology, participate in community service, meet peers with similar interests, and be involved with Psi Beta on the national level.
Psi Beta membership contributes to the member’s confidence and feelings of self-worth.
Psi Beta offers the opportunity to participate in national, regional, and local psychological association programs, including paper and poster presentations at professional conferences.
Psi Beta student members are eligible for student affiliate membership in the American Psychological Association (APA) and the Association for Psychological Science (APS).
Psi Beta membership meets one of the requirements for entrance at the GS-7 level (2 levels higher) in numerous occupations in Federal service.

Q: Are there any requirements or fees to join?
A: Since we’re a combined club, there is no requirement to just be a general member! BUT - If you want to sign up with the OPTIONAL national Psi Beta honors organization through us, you’ll need to have:
a 3.25 cumulative GPA
Completed psychology course (i.e., PSYC 1/C1000) or have AP Psych credits.
Completed 12 units of school.
We will need copies of your unofficial transcripts and/or AP scores. Also, if you want to join the national Psi Beta organization, there is a one-time $50 fee for lifetime involvement (The money is not sent directly to our club, but rather Psi Beta).
If you are interested in registering for Psi Beta, please fill out the Psi Beta Membership Form and upload your transcripts. The Psychology Club will register you to Psi Beta and you should soon shortly receive an e-mail to finish your registration and pay the one-time $50 fee for lifetime enrollment.
Anyone from any campus, club, or major can join us! The Psychology Club usually holds a Psi Beta ceremony at the end of the Fall and/or Spring semesters where all new Psi Beta members will receive their certificate and pin. Hope to see you there!
